 Job Description Job Summary The Continuous Improvement Engineer is responsible for facilitating and leading continuous improvement initiatives at the GFO site that drive measurable cost savings across labor, materials, yield, and other operational areas. This role partners closely with internal stakeholders and process owners to identify improvement opportunities, develop project plans, and implement solutions that enhance safety, quality, delivery, and cost performance. The Continuous Improvement Engineer will support the site's strategic objective of expanding the BD Production System (BD Excellence) across remaining value streams. The primary focus of this position is to identify, lead, and support continuous improvement projects, address root causes of operational challenges, eliminate waste, and help achieve annual plant performance goals. Key Responsibilities Lead and execute continuous improvement projects focused on improving production flow, reducing waste, and increasing operational efficiency. Facilitate rapid improvement events (Kaizen) by engaging cross-functional teams and manufacturing associates. Conduct audits of daily startup Tier meetings and Gemba Walks to ensure adherence to operational excellence standards. Lead medium to large-scale capital improvement projects. Facilitate or co-facilitate BD Excellence review meetings. Identify, develop, and implement standardized processes throughout the facility. Analyze processes and data to identify opportunities for cost reduction and performance improvement. Collaborate with operations, quality, engineering, and other functional teams to drive sustainable improvements. Perform additional duties and special projects as assigned.
